Patient-Centric Care in the Digital Era


Description: An examination of how the digital health revolution in Spain is fostering a new model of patient-centric care, focusing on personalized and participatory health.

The digital health revolution in Spain is ushering in a new era of patient-centric care, where the individual is at the heart of the healthcare journey. This shift is moving away from the traditional, one-size-fits-all model toward a system that is personalized, preventative, and participatory. Patients are no longer passive recipients of care but are becoming active partners in managing their health, thanks to the availability of digital tools and information.

Technologies like mHealth apps and personal health records (PHRs) are empowering patients by giving them easy access to their medical data. This access allows them to track their health metrics, understand their conditions better, and make more informed decisions about their well-being. For example, a patient with diabetes can use an app to log blood sugar levels and receive real-time insights, enabling them to adjust their lifestyle proactively. This level of engagement is leading to better health outcomes and a greater sense of control.

Furthermore, digital platforms are improving communication and collaboration between patients and healthcare professionals. Secure messaging, virtual consultations, and shared care plans facilitate a continuous dialogue, moving beyond the confines of a brief in-person appointment. This enhanced connectivity ensures that care is more coordinated and tailored to the patient’s individual needs. As the market continues to evolve, this focus on patient empowerment and personalized care will be the defining characteristic of Spain's digital healthcare landscape.

FAQ 1: What is patient-centric care? Patient-centric care is a healthcare model that focuses on the individual's needs and preferences, empowering them to actively participate in decisions about their health.

FAQ 2: How do digital tools enable patient-centric care? Digital tools like mHealth apps and online health records give patients access to their data, allowing them to track their health, communicate with doctors, and participate in their treatment plans.
